Matthew George Lominoga

Matt Lominga
Daily Standard, Brisbane, 10 September 1934, p. 10.
Alias Matt Lominga
Russian spelling
Матвей Георгиевич Ломинога
Born 3.08.1894
Place Astrakhan, Russia
Ethnic origin Russian
Religion Methodist
Father George Prokopovich Lominoga
Mother Anastasia Bassonoff
Family
Wife Phyllis Ignatius, married 1915; sons: Alexander Matthew Lominga b. 1916, George Lominga, b. 1920, Robert Lominga, b.1925
Arrived at Australia
from Harbin, China
on 11.08.1912
per St Albans
disembarked at Brisbane
Residence before enlistment Brisbane
Occupation 1916 motor car driver, 1925 motor car proprietor, since 1926 dance teacher and head of dancing school
Service service number 13479
enlisted 25.09.1916
POE Brisbane
unit 5th MT Company
rank Driver
place Western Front, 1917-1919
final fate RTA 22.09.1919
discharged 30.12.1919
Naturalisation 1921
Residence after the war Brisbane
Died 20.06.1962, Qld
